  • Publication number: 20140346853
    Abstract: A reservoir container has a reservoir, and a communicating passage that guides brake fluid to the reservoir. The reservoir of the reservoir container that accumulate the brake fluid is made to a hole extending in a transverse direction so that a size of the reservoir container in a height direction is made small while fully securing the capacity of the reservoir. Moreover, a horizontal plane projected area of the communicating passage is made smaller than that of the reservoir, so that a sealing part of the communicating passage is shortened, and ensures the seal integrity.

  • Patent number: 6270170
    Abstract: A motor, installed on a first surface of a housing, has a drive shaft normal to the first surface. Two pumps are installed in the housing and driven by the motor for introducing and discharging operation fluid. Two reservoirs are provided in the housing for storing the operation fluid released from a wheel cylinder and supplied to the pump. Each reservoir has an opening at a second surface of the housing and an axis normal to the second surface. Two dampers are provided in the housing for suppressing pulsation flow of the operation fluid discharged from the pump. Each damper has an opening at a third surface of the housing and an axis normal to the third surface. The third surface faces to the second surface so that the drive shaft of the motor is interposed between the second surface and the third surface.

  • Patent number: 4967701
    Abstract: A valve timing adjuster according to the present invention, comprises a pulley rotationally connected to one of an output shaft of engine and a cam shaft, a sleeve which is supported on the pulley, which is rotatable within a predetermined angle of rotation on the pulley and which is rotationally connected to the other one of the output shaft of engine and the cam shaft, an electromagnet mounted on one of the pulley and the sleeve, an armature mounted on the other one of the pulley and the sleeve so that magnetic flux including a magnetic flux component extending in the circumferential direction of the valve timing adjuster is generated, the armature is drawn by the magnetic flux toward the electromagnet and the sleeve is rotated within the predetermined angle of rotation on the pulley when the electromagnet is energized, and a control device which controls the operation of electromagnet so that the phase difference between the cam shaft and the output shaft is suitably adjusted during operation of a vehicle.
